Visit in Jeopardy

March 6, 2019;

The forthcoming visit to Dharamshala by Ian Khama, the former President of Botswana, has been opposed by the Botswana government. Mr Khama has been invited by the Tibetan Government-in-Exile to be the chief guest at the forthcoming Tibetan Uprising Day event but his government has objected, citing unwillingness to risk upsetting China.
